Conversations with Nathan Noller

Today we’d like to introduce you to Nathan Noller.

Hi Nathan, we’d love for you to start by introducing yourself.
I began my electrical career at 17 years old with Ari-Tex Electric. In 2001 I met my wife Misty and had 4 amazing children. After 21 years, 7-day work weeks, and relentless studying, I received my Master Electrician license and moved on to chase my dream of opening my own electrical company. With the support of his family, friends, and mentors made along the way, I was able to open Noller Electric on November 8, 2021, which happens to also be my birthday.

Can you talk to us a bit about the challenges and lessons you’ve learned along the way. Looking back would you say it’s been easy or smooth in retrospect?
NO!!!! Owning your own business is not for the weak LOL. There are many struggles when starting out, like finding the right people, making sure that you are out getting jobs to keep the business going, making sure that money is constantly coming in so that you can make payroll and pay bills. There were times that Misty and I didn’t take a paycheck so that our guys could get paid. Thats part of being a business owner you have to make sure that your employees are taken care of because without them there wouldn’t be a Noller Electric. As a business owner it all falls on your shoulders and sometimes that weight gets very heavy.

Can you tell our readers more about what you do and what you think sets you apart from others?
I am the owner of an electrical contractor business. We specialize in residential and commercial projects. We are known for our honesty and the integrity when it comes to our jobs. We have a standard that we try and uphold at all times. I am most proud of the group of guys and girls that I have at Noller Electric, I have truly been so blessed. What sets us apart is our attention to detail and cleanliness. I tell my guys that even though our work will be covered up by drywall and no one will probably ever see it, that it doesn’t matter, what matters is doing a good job even if no one is going to see it. That is integrity and that is the Noller Electric standard.
